Change Management
  • Continuously talk to people.
  • Dont expect quick results. Change takes time.
  • Acceptance by the senior management.
  • Sustained Support from Top Management.
  • Bring in an incentive system coupled with change.
  • Clearly define authority and responsibility for
    change.
  • Build capacity through continuous training.
  • Define deadlines and stick to them sternly.
  • Remove alternatives to change.
  • Initially expect a dip in productivity.
  • Build consensus amongst the stake holders.
